
Enhanced Utilization of Generative AI Tools
To maximize the benefits of generative AI tools, it's crucial to develop skills in three key areas: prompt engineering, creativity and critical thinking, and data literacy and technical understanding.
Prompt Engineering
Users must recognize how their interactions (prompts) with generative AI influence the outcomes produced. Understanding this relationship is vital for improving the quality of results obtained. Here are some strategies to refine your prompts:
-
Analyze Examples: Examine existing AI-generated outputs along with their corresponding prompts to identify effective structures and patterns.
-
Provide Context: Be as specific as possible in your requests. Contextualizing your query and providing examples will help the tool meet your expectations more accurately.
-
Simplify Complex Queries: Break down intricate requirements into smaller, manageable components. For instance, if organizing an event, start by outlining the context, your goals, and needs sequentially.
-
Experiment with Parameters: Many AI tools allow for adjustments in settings that influence the results. Don't hesitate to test different configurations to see their effects.
Creativity and Critical Thinking
Fostering creativity and critical thinking will enhance your ability to leverage generative AI effectively. Just as a craftsman utilizes a diverse set of tools to tackle unique challenges, developing analytical and creative skills will allow you to harness the full potential of AI tools. Here are a few guidelines to keep in mind:
-
Recognize Dependency Types: Distinguish between instinctive dependency, where you feel compelled to use AI for solutions, and excessive dependency, characterized by frequent reliance on these tools. Monitoring your usage can help maintain a healthy balance.
-
Question AI Outputs: Regularly evaluate the information provided by generative AI. These tools are powerful yet imperfect, and developing a habit of critical assessment can prevent automation bias.
-
Use AI for Exploration: Approach generative AI tools as a means for exploration rather than definitive answers. Enjoy the process of discovery without becoming overly reliant on the results generated.
Data Literacy and Technical Knowledge
A foundational understanding of data is essential, as generative AI relies heavily on vast datasets. Here are key areas to focus on:
-
Understand Data Structure: Familiarize yourself with what data is, its organization, and how it converts into information. Be aware of potential biases in data and the importance of safeguarding personal information.
-
Learn About AI Functionality: While deep technical knowledge isn't necessary, having a basic understanding of how AI models are trained and recognizing their strengths and limitations is beneficial. This knowledge will help you adapt your skills across different tools.
